I have just fitted a Muz snorkel - NOTE, one of the early ones! - in conjunction with a K&N Gen II.
Firstly, the bonnet lining had to be cut - not a big deal if you are happy doing it. I will post some pics.
Also - the air filter end of the snorkel needed a good 3 inches hacking off to fit next to the K&N.
I then held it in place with tie wraps - predominantly to the strut brace.
I am happy with it - bonnet fit is good - a fraction higher than it was before, but certainly nothing anyone would notice.
